FLV vs WebM: Format Comparison
Key differences between the two formats
| Feature | FLV | WebM |
|---|---|---|
| Video codec | H.264/VP6/Sorenson Spark | VP8/VP9/AV1 |
| Container | Flash Video | Matroska subset |
| Compression | Lossy | Lossy |
| Audio codec | MP3/AAC/Speex | Vorbis/Opus |
| Streaming | RTMP streaming | Yes (WebRTC native) |
| Browser support | None (Flash deprecated) | Chrome, Firefox, Edge |
| Max resolution | 1080p typical | 8K |
| Metadata | Basic (onMetaData) | Limited |
